description | title | ms.date | f1_keywords | helpviewer_keywords | ms.assetid | |||||||||||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
Learn more about: signal Constants |
signal Constants |
11/04/2016 |
|
|
a3b39281-dae7-4e44-8d68-e6a610c669dd |
#include <signal.h>
The sig
argument must be one of the manifest constants listed below (defined in SIGNAL.H).
Constant | Description |
---|---|
SIGABRT |
Abnormal termination. The default action terminates the calling program with exit code 3. |
SIGABRT_COMPAT |
Same meaning as SIGABRT . For compatibility with other platforms. |
SIGFPE |
Floating-point error, such as overflow, division by zero, or invalid operation. The default action terminates the calling program. |
SIGILL |
Illegal instruction. The default action terminates the calling program. |
SIGINT |
CTRL+C interrupt. The default action terminates the calling program with exit code 3. |
SIGSEGV |
Illegal storage access. The default action terminates the calling program. |
SIGTERM |
Termination request sent to the program. The default action terminates the calling program with exit code 3. |
SIG_ERR |
A return type from a signal indicating an error has occurred. |